I saw it on Tuesday and adored it...performances, writing, and direction (with the exception of one scene...) were all quite good. Certain metaphors are a little on the heavy-handed side, but most others are quite subtle. It's a play where, initially, the dialogue feels a little forced and/or peculiar, but lines begin to gel together to make a more complete whole.
I ended up paying about 80 per ticket. Ryan alone was worth the price of a ticket. Keep checking the Playwrights' webpage and something may come up -- worked for me.
